Chaos theory is the study of dynamic systems in which small differences in the environment, can create large, unpredictable results. The classic example of chaos theory is the Butterfly effect, or the theory that a Butterfly flapping can effect large scale weather patterns such as tornadoes and hurricanes even from hundreds of miles away. The Lyapunov exponent characterizes an exponential growth rate of the difference of nearby orbits. A positive Lyapunov exponent (exponential dynamical instability) is a manifestation of chaos. Here, we propose the Lyapunov pair, which is based on the generalized Lyapunov exponent, as a unified characterization of nonexponential and exponential dynamical instabilities in one-dimensional maps. This report presents first steps at applying chaos theory to the solar activity cycle. We provide brief reviews of the history of sunspot records, the mathematical framework of chaos theory, and solar dynamo theory. Finally, we present results of nonlinear analysis of solar motion and propose that further research focus on characterizing local Lyapunov exponents of solar dynamics.
